For any class doing an introduction to laboratory equipment (age 8+).

Use as a starting challenge to identify what the pieces of the equipment are, that have been photographed from different angles. More able pupils should be able to write a description of what they are used for too. 5 pieces of equipment pictured- tripod, test tube, safety mat, tongs and bunsen.

The whole task should take 2-5 minutes and should consolidate the memorisation of names of some basic equipment.

When clicked the zoomed out photo will appear. This can give a second chance if a pupil is struggling as they still have to name it.
